Brainspotting is another powerful method that produces quick results by using bilateral sounds while focusing, identifying, re-processing and finally releasing the core neurophysiological causes of negative emotional, mental, physical symptoms. It is successful on a variety of issues because it is deep, direct, very focused and is based on the profound attunement I establish with my client. We find a somatic cue then release it by decreasing the amygdala’s influence, activating the parasympathetic nervous system and creating homeostasis. It is similar to EMDR and was developed by Dr. David Grand who trained extensively with Francine Shapiro. I started training with him and his associate, Lisa Swartz in 2003. Brainspotting begins to integrate the two sides of the brain until the issue has been resolved, removed, or integrated and my client will feel free of the issue, relieved, and uplifted.
